What happens after you accept an offer from university?
Accepting an offer of admission from 1 university will not cancel your application to other universities. However, you may have only 1 acceptance on file at a time. Before you can accept a new offer online, you must first cancel the previously accepted offer.

Can I accept offers from 2 universities?
Double depositing means putting down a deposit, and thus accepting admission, at more than one college. Since a student can’t attend multiple colleges, it is considered unethical.
How long do you have to accept an admission offer?
If you apply under regular decision, most colleges will give you until May 1, commonly referred to as College Decision Day, to make your decision. If you’re accepted after May 1, then you’ll probably only be given a few days to a few weeks to make your decision.

Is accepting an offer the same as enrolling?
Congratulations on receiving an offer. But being offered a place doesn’t mean you’ve automatically been enrolled onto the course. To secure your place, you’ll need to confirm your acceptance before a cut-off date and then follow the university instructions on how to go ahead with your enrolment.

How long does an acceptance email take?
Early Action and Early Decision applicants will usually hear back around mid-December. If you applied under Early Decision 2, you should hear back around mid-February. For regular decision applicants, it can be anywhere from two to three months after you applied.
